Q: Is 844,993 a Prime Number?

 A: No, 844,993 is not a prime number.

Why is 844,993 not a prime number?

A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.

The number 844993 can be evenly divided by 1 43 457 1,849 19,651 and 844,993, with no remainder.

Since 844,993 cannot be divided by just 1 and 844,993, it is not a prime number.
